Mr. Rutenberg is the Senior Vice President of Loan Origination- Midwestern & Western Region of Inland Mortgage. He specializes in commercial real estate debt secured by multifamily, office, retail, industrial, and self-storage properties nationwide. He joined Inland in June of 2018 and is a seasoned commercial real estate professional who is responsible for sourcing, pricing, structuring, and closing debt investments at Inland Mortgage Capital. Throughout his professional career, Mr. Rutenberg has successfully closed over $400 million of complex debt and equity transactions and has been mentioned in several industry trade publications including: The Commercial Mortgage Alert, The Crittenden Report, National Real Estate Investor, GlobeSt, BISNOW, RENTV, and REBusinessOnline.
Prior to joining Inland Mortgage, in November 2015 Mr. Rutenberg was a Director of Continental Partners and was responsible for sourcing and placing commercial real estate debt and equity for all property types with sources including Life Companies, CMBS Conduits, Banks, and Private Money Lenders. He began his career in 2008 as an investment banker.
Mr. Rutenberg graduated from the W.P. Carey School of Business at Arizona State University with a Bachelor of Science degree in Marketing and holds a California Real Estate license.
